Infection Control

'It is said that we are due for a Flu Pandemic, the last of which (1918) killed 20 million people. There have been serious threats over recent years with Sars and Bird flu hitting the news agenda and most recently Swine Flu, that caused great alarm in Mexico earlier this year.

Clearly nobody wants to be infected as viruses can cause serious debilitation and even death. That said, the common flu virus continues to plague us annually with no major side effects other than headaches, body aches and cold like symptoms. It takes about two weeks to pass through our systems and we move on afterwards as though nothing has happened. We have learnt to live with these types of viruses over the years and we are told that it builds up our immune system. That's Ok if the virus is fairly innocuous, however, potentially lethal strains of flu virus have started to make their presence known. Viral matter travels via airborne water droplets and or person to person or person to viral matter contact. Getting a vaccine for each individual strain is an expensive option, however one can take reasonable and inexpensive precautions to protect oneself. If you are travelling by mass transit services like buses and trains and planes, then it may be sensible to carry some form of respiratory protection. It may also be useful to carry a small bottle of alcoholic antibacterial gel or antibacterial wipes to clean ones hands after travelling.

Short of not moving from your home environment or wearing a decontamination suit with full face gas mask, these two simple measures will assist you in ensuring that you reduce the risk of contracting a virus without having to change your everyday living pattern.
